Of the WAC schools, Cal Baptist has the greatest amount of international flavor with four players from Australia, one player from Brazil, one player from Canada, one player from Norway, and one player from the England; nearly half the roster from outside the US borders. And, the WAC school with probably the smallest recruiting footprint is probably Lamar; with 12 players from the State of Texas.

Going back to NMSU's addition of Aquarn Butler, two impressive stats he brings to our team is he was #1 in the NJCAA in assist-to-turnover ratio with a ratio of 7:1. And, Butler was #3 in the NJCAA for steals; with 3.6 spg. So, he should be a smart pesky guard.
